Output 8412607222ec258bb96340c6effdedd21530fbc03b414cb13f7fd8cb43275b08:0

value
146420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5697e374d25960d2a312238cb7f90ddc8db9d2be OP_EQUAL
address
39aszSRuRo6uxosyzKbPj1WGGYbhQDmiy9
transaction
8412607222ec258bb96340c6effdedd21530fbc03b414cb13f7fd8cb43275b08
confirmations
255558
spent
true